home *** CD-ROM | disk | FTP | other *** search
/ OS/2 Shareware BBS: 10 Tools / 10-Tools.zip / sd386v50.zip / sd386src.zip / DIAWHPNT.H < prev    next >
Text File  |  1995-04-25  |  4KB  |  137 lines

  1. /*****************************************************************************/
  2. /* File:                                             IBM INTERNAL USE ONLY   */
  3. /*   Diawhpnt.h                                                              */
  4. /*                                                                           */
  5. /* Description:                                                              */
  6. /*                                                                           */
  7. /*   Data for watch points dialog.                                           */
  8. /*                                                                           */
  9. /*...Release 1.01 (04/03/92)                                                 */
  10. /*...                                                                        */
  11. /*... 05/08/92  701   Srinivas  Cua Interface.                               */
  12. /*****************************************************************************/
  13.  
  14. #define WPT_DLG_START_ROW         6
  15. #define WPT_DLG_START_COL         0
  16. #define WPT_DLG_LEN               12
  17. #define WPT_DLG_WIDTH             80
  18. #define WPT_DLG_BUTTONS           7
  19. #define WPT_DLG_SKIPLINES_ATTOP   3
  20. #define WPT_DLG_BUTTON_ROWS       4
  21. #define WPT_DLG_NOOF_ENTRIES      4
  22. #define WPT_DLG_MAX_ROWS          4
  23. #define WPT_DLG_BTN_ROW1          14
  24. #define WPT_DLG_BTN_ROW2          16
  25.  
  26. #define WPT_DLG_BTN_SZNEXT_COL    WPT_DLG_START_COL + 11
  27. #define WPT_DLG_BTN_SZNEXT_TEXT   "Size"
  28. #define WPT_DLG_BTN_SZNEXT_WIDTH  4
  29. #define WPT_DLG_BTN_SZNEXT_KEY    SZNEXT
  30.  
  31. #define WPT_DLG_BTN_SPNEXT_COL    WPT_DLG_START_COL + 27
  32. #define WPT_DLG_BTN_SPNEXT_TEXT   "Scope"
  33. #define WPT_DLG_BTN_SPNEXT_WIDTH  5
  34. #define WPT_DLG_BTN_SPNEXT_KEY    SPNEXT
  35.  
  36. #define WPT_DLG_BTN_TYNEXT_COL    WPT_DLG_START_COL + 45
  37. #define WPT_DLG_BTN_TYNEXT_TEXT   "Type"
  38. #define WPT_DLG_BTN_TYNEXT_WIDTH  4
  39. #define WPT_DLG_BTN_TYNEXT_KEY    TYNEXT
  40.  
  41. #define WPT_DLG_BTN_STATUS_COL    WPT_DLG_START_COL + 61
  42. #define WPT_DLG_BTN_STATUS_TEXT   "Status"
  43. #define WPT_DLG_BTN_STATUS_WIDTH  6
  44. #define WPT_DLG_BTN_STATUS_KEY    STNEXT
  45.  
  46. #define WPT_DLG_BTN_ENTER_COL     WPT_DLG_START_COL + 27
  47. #define WPT_DLG_BTN_ENTER_TEXT    "Enter"
  48. #define WPT_DLG_BTN_ENTER_WIDTH   5
  49. #define WPT_DLG_BTN_ENTER_KEY     ENTER
  50.  
  51. #define WPT_DLG_BTN_CANCEL_COL    WPT_DLG_START_COL + 43
  52. #define WPT_DLG_BTN_CANCEL_TEXT   "Cancel"
  53. #define WPT_DLG_BTN_CANCEL_WIDTH  6
  54. #define WPT_DLG_BTN_CANCEL_KEY    ESC
  55.  
  56. #define WPT_DLG_BTN_HELP_COL      WPT_DLG_START_COL + 63
  57. #define WPT_DLG_BTN_HELP_TEXT     "Help"
  58. #define WPT_DLG_BTN_HELP_WIDTH    4
  59. #define WPT_DLG_BTN_HELP_KEY      F1
  60.  
  61. static uchar   Dia_WhPnt_Title[]   = " Watch Points ";
  62. static BUTTON  Dia_WhPnt_Buttons[] =
  63. {
  64.   {
  65.     WPT_DLG_BTN_ROW1,
  66.     WPT_DLG_BTN_SZNEXT_COL,
  67.     WPT_DLG_BTN_SZNEXT_WIDTH,
  68.     WPT_DLG_BTN_SZNEXT_TEXT,
  69.     WPT_DLG_BTN_SZNEXT_KEY
  70.   },
  71.   {
  72.     WPT_DLG_BTN_ROW1,
  73.     WPT_DLG_BTN_SPNEXT_COL,
  74.     WPT_DLG_BTN_SPNEXT_WIDTH,
  75.     WPT_DLG_BTN_SPNEXT_TEXT,
  76.     WPT_DLG_BTN_SPNEXT_KEY
  77.   },
  78.   {
  79.     WPT_DLG_BTN_ROW1,
  80.     WPT_DLG_BTN_TYNEXT_COL,
  81.     WPT_DLG_BTN_TYNEXT_WIDTH,
  82.     WPT_DLG_BTN_TYNEXT_TEXT,
  83.     WPT_DLG_BTN_TYNEXT_KEY
  84.   },
  85.   {
  86.     WPT_DLG_BTN_ROW1,
  87.     WPT_DLG_BTN_STATUS_COL,
  88.     WPT_DLG_BTN_STATUS_WIDTH,
  89.     WPT_DLG_BTN_STATUS_TEXT,
  90.     WPT_DLG_BTN_STATUS_KEY
  91.   },
  92.   {
  93.     WPT_DLG_BTN_ROW2,
  94.     WPT_DLG_BTN_ENTER_COL,
  95.     WPT_DLG_BTN_ENTER_WIDTH,
  96.     WPT_DLG_BTN_ENTER_TEXT,
  97.     WPT_DLG_BTN_ENTER_KEY
  98.   },
  99.   {
  100.     WPT_DLG_BTN_ROW2,
  101.     WPT_DLG_BTN_CANCEL_COL,
  102.     WPT_DLG_BTN_CANCEL_WIDTH,
  103.     WPT_DLG_BTN_CANCEL_TEXT,
  104.     WPT_DLG_BTN_CANCEL_KEY
  105.   },
  106.   {
  107.     WPT_DLG_BTN_ROW2,
  108.     WPT_DLG_BTN_HELP_COL,
  109.     WPT_DLG_BTN_HELP_WIDTH,
  110.     WPT_DLG_BTN_HELP_TEXT,
  111.     WPT_DLG_BTN_HELP_KEY
  112.   }
  113. };
  114.  
  115. DIALOGSHELL  Dia_WhPnt =
  116. {
  117.   WPT_DLG_START_ROW,
  118.   WPT_DLG_START_COL,
  119.   WPT_DLG_LEN,
  120.   WPT_DLG_WIDTH,
  121.   WPT_DLG_BUTTONS,
  122.   WPT_DLG_BUTTON_ROWS,
  123.   Dia_WhPnt_Title,
  124.   WPT_DLG_SKIPLINES_ATTOP,
  125.   &Dia_WhPnt_Buttons[0],
  126.   DisplayWhPntChoice
  127. };
  128.  
  129. DIALOGCHOICE Dia_WhPnt_Choices =
  130. {
  131.   WPT_DLG_NOOF_ENTRIES,
  132.   WPT_DLG_MAX_ROWS,
  133.   0,                                    /* Not initialised in the begining.  */
  134.   NULL                                  /* Not initialised in the begining.  */
  135. };
  136.  
  137.